Northwestern Set to Host Wildcat Invitational

10/4/2005 12:00:00 AM | Women's Tennis

Oct. 4, 2005

EVANSTON, Ill. -- Northwestern is set to host the Wildcat Invitational Oct. 7-9. The invitational is an individual tournament with four flights--two doubles flights and two singles flights.

Play on Friday, Oct. 7 begins at 9:30 a.m., while competition begins at 9 a.m. Oct. 8-9. Play will last throughout the day on each day of the tournament.

The invitational features some of the top teams in the nation, including four teams that finished top-50 in the final 2004 ITA women's team rankings. The field includes DePaul, Illinois-Chicago, Iowa State, Louisville, Michigan, Northern Illinois, Northwestern, Ohio State, Western Michigan and Wisconsin.

Northwestern's Alexis Conill (Fort Lauderdale, Fla./Cardinal Gibbons), Feriel Esseghir (Sarasota, Fla./UCLA), Nazlie Ghazal (Temecula, Calif./Chaparral) and Jamie Peisel (Savannah, Ga./Savannah Country Day) will compete in the tournament for the 'Cats.

Cristelle Grier (Epsom, England/Putney), Alexis Prousis (Lake Forest, Ill./Lake Forest) and Georgia Rose (Mettawa, Ill./North Shore Country Day) are all currently competing in the 2005 Riviera/ITA All-American Championships in Pacific Palisades, Calif., which wraps up on Oct. 9.
